The Cost of Ambiguity

Without a roadmap, AI investment fragments. With one, it compounds.

The pattern is common across enterprises of every size. AI initiatives launch in different parts of the business without a shared architecture or governance model. Some deliver results. Others stall in pilot. Resources get allocated reactively rather than strategically. And leadership loses visibility into whether the organization’s collective AI investment is building toward something coherent or simply accumulating cost and complexity.

A roadmap doesn’t slow this process down. It makes the investment already being made significantly more likely to pay off, by ensuring that individual initiatives build on each other rather than operating in isolation.
The Framework

Five pillars. One coherent plan.

AtomDigit structures every AI Center of Excellence roadmap across five interconnected pillars. Addressed together, they produce a plan that is both strategically sound and operationally executable.

Strategic Alignment and Governancersonalization

Defining the long-term AI vision for the enterprise, establishing the ethical guidelines and compliance frameworks that govern AI deployment, and ensuring that every AI initiative connects back to a business objective with clear ownership and accountability.

Talent and Organizational Readiness

Planning for the talent the organization will need as AI capability scales, identifying the gaps between current capability and future requirements, and designing the development pathways and organizational structures that close those gaps over time.

Technology and Data Architecture

Designing the technical foundation that will support AI at scale: the data infrastructure, platform architecture, integration patterns, and tooling standards that allow individual AI systems to operate as a coherent enterprise capability rather than a collection of disconnected tools.

Use Case Prioritization and Delivery

Establishing a repeatable process for identifying, evaluating, and sequencing AI use cases based on business impact, feasibility, and strategic fit. This pillar ensures the organization is consistently working on the highest-value opportunities rather than chasing the most visible ones.

Performance Measurement and Optimization

Defining the KPIs and feedback mechanisms that allow leadership to track AI performance over time, identify what is working and what isn’t, and make informed decisions about where to invest, adjust, or accelerate.

What is an AI Center of Excellence Roadmap and why does it matter?
An AI Center of Excellence Roadmap is a strategic, phased plan that defines how an organization will build, govern, and scale AI capability across the enterprise. It matters because AI investment without a roadmap tends to fragment across functions, accumulate technical debt, and fail to deliver value proportional to the resources committed. A welldesigned roadmap ensures that individual initiatives build toward something coherent.
